Liverpool's Van Dijk Awaits New Contract As Transfer Window Progresses

Virgil van Dijk

Virgil van Dijk, the Liverpool club captain, has revealed that the club has not yet offered him a new contract, despite his current deal expiring at the end of the 2024-25 season. Alongside Van Dijk, two other key players, Mohamed Salah and Trent Alexander-Arnold, are also in the final year of their contracts.

Following Liverpool's 4-1 preseason victory against Sevilla at Anfield, Van Dijk stated, 'There is no change at the minute.' The Dutch defender expressed hope for reinforcements to arrive, emphasizing the need for new signings to bolster the squad for the upcoming season.

Despite a quiet summer transfer window for Liverpool since the appointment of Arne Slot as manager, Van Dijk remains optimistic about the club's efforts behind the scenes. He trusts that the club will make the right decisions to ensure a competitive squad capable of challenging in all competitions.

'I think they are working very hard behind the scenes,' Van Dijk said. 'We will see how that pans out.' The defender's focus remains on having faith in the club's decision-making process and preparing for the challenges ahead.
